libnetfilter-conntrack: move to trunk and add myself as maintainer
SVN-Revision: 33804
This commit is contained in:
		
							
								
								
									
										73
									
								
								package/libs/libnetfilter-conntrack/Makefile
									
									
									
									
									
										Normal file
									
								
							
							
						
						
									
										73
									
								
								package/libs/libnetfilter-conntrack/Makefile
									
									
									
									
									
										Normal file
									
								
							| @@ -0,0 +1,73 @@ | |||||||
|  | # | ||||||
|  | # Copyright (C) 2009-2012 OpenWrt.org | ||||||
|  | # | ||||||
|  | # This is free software, licensed under the GNU General Public License v2. | ||||||
|  | # See /LICENSE for more information. | ||||||
|  | # | ||||||
|  |  | ||||||
|  | include $(TOPDIR)/rules.mk | ||||||
|  |  | ||||||
|  | PKG_NAME:=libnetfilter_conntrack | ||||||
|  | PKG_VERSION:=0.9.1 | ||||||
|  | PKG_RELEASE:=1 | ||||||
|  |  | ||||||
|  | P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.bz2 | ||||||
|  | PKG_SOURCE_URL:= \ | ||||||
|  | 	http://www.netfilter.org/projects/libnetfilter_conntrack/files/ \ | ||||||
|  | 	ftp://ftp.netfilter.org/pub/libnetfilter_conntrack/ | ||||||
|  | PKG_MD5SUM:=b7506cbb7580433859809d8eac53a199 | ||||||
|  | PKG_MAINTAINER:=Jo-Philipp Wich <jow@openwrt.org> | ||||||
|  |  | ||||||
|  | PKG_FIXUP:=autoreconf | ||||||
|  |  | ||||||
|  | PKG_INSTALL:=1 | ||||||
|  |  | ||||||
|  | include $(INCLUDE_DIR)/package.mk | ||||||
|  |  | ||||||
|  | define Package/libnetfilter-conntrack | ||||||
|  |   SECTION:=libs | ||||||
|  |   CATEGORY:=Libraries | ||||||
|  |   DEPENDS:=+libnfnetlink +kmod-nf-conntrack-netlink | ||||||
|  |   TITLE:=API to the in-kernel connection tracking state table | ||||||
|  |   URL:=http://www.netfilter.org/projects/libnetfilter_conntrack/ | ||||||
|  | endef | ||||||
|  |  | ||||||
|  | define Package/libnetfilter-conntrack/description | ||||||
|  |  libnetfilter_conntrack is a userspace library providing a programming | ||||||
|  |  interface (API) to the in-kernel connection tracking state table. The | ||||||
|  |  library libnetfilter_conntrack has been previously known as | ||||||
|  |  libnfnetlink_conntrack and libctnetlink. This library is currently | ||||||
|  |  used by conntrack-tools among many other applications. | ||||||
|  | endef | ||||||
|  |  | ||||||
|  | TARGET_CFLAGS += $(FPIC) | ||||||
|  |  | ||||||
|  | CONFIGURE_ARGS += \ | ||||||
|  | 	--enable-static \ | ||||||
|  | 	--enable-shared \ | ||||||
|  |  | ||||||
|  | define Build/InstallDev | ||||||
|  | 	$(INSTALL_DIR) $(1)/usr/include/libnetfilter_conntrack | ||||||
|  | 	$(CP) \ | ||||||
|  | 		$(PKG_INSTALL_DIR)/usr/include/libnetfilter_conntrack/*.h \ | ||||||
|  | 		$(1)/usr/include/libnetfilter_conntrack/ | ||||||
|  |  | ||||||
|  | 	$(INSTALL_DIR) $(1)/usr/lib | ||||||
|  | 	$(CP) \ | ||||||
|  | 		$(PKG_INSTALL_DIR)/usr/lib/libnetfilter_conntrack.{so*,a,la} \ | ||||||
|  | 		$(1)/usr/lib/ | ||||||
|  |  | ||||||
|  | 	$(INSTALL_DIR) $(1)/usr/lib/pkgconfig | ||||||
|  | 	$(CP) \ | ||||||
|  | 		$(PKG_INSTALL_DIR)/usr/lib/pkgconfig/libnetfilter_conntrack.pc \ | ||||||
|  | 		$(1)/usr/lib/pkgconfig/ | ||||||
|  | endef | ||||||
|  |  | ||||||
|  | define Package/libnetfilter-conntrack/install | ||||||
|  | 	$(INSTALL_DIR) $(1)/usr/lib | ||||||
|  | 	$(CP) \ | ||||||
|  | 		$(PKG_INSTALL_DIR)/usr/lib/libnetfilter_conntrack.so.* \ | ||||||
|  | 		$(1)/usr/lib/ | ||||||
|  | endef | ||||||
|  |  | ||||||
|  | $(eval $(call BuildPackage,libnetfilter-conntrack)) | ||||||
		Reference in New Issue
	
	Block a user
	 Jo-Philipp Wich
					Jo-Philipp Wich